Chapter 9
From that point on, the rebel camp was full of a somber air, with even the children picking up on the mood and perpetuating it. Guard changes were silent, play time was subdued, and meals were cordially quiet. The mood wasn't even the biggest change, though. Elisia was no longer being treated like a monster. Sian rarely strayed too far from her, but he was so preoccupied with preparations that the constant death grip she was previously subjected to was now gone.
